**Ticket: Staging env misconfigured — Fernwick template renderer**

Staging renders templates 6x slower than prod because the cache backend credential is missing, so Fernwick falls back to uncached compilation on every request. Please verify my fix: in `staging.env`, I kept `CACHE_BACKEND=veldis` unchanged, and immediately after that line added the following line:

vault entry, fadup-tagag: RELAY_SECRET8=2fd92179

Test plan: SpokeShift rebalancing v2.4. Verify truck-assignment solver against the Larkvale depot snapshot, confirm dock overflow alerts fire within 90 seconds, and rerun the surge scenario twice. Regression suite must pass before Thursday's cut. Staging calls to the dispatch API need auth on every request. Use the token below for all staging runs.

login token, yajeg-fawif: eyJhbGciOiJIUzI1NiIsInR5cCI6IkpXVCJ9.eyJzdWIiOiIEdPQYnZXaZIn0.HSRTnYZBx0Qc

Subject: Training budget for next year

Hi all — heads up that the L&D budget for next year lands at roughly the same level as this year, with a modest bump for the Fernbrook leadership track. Department heads should submit draft plans by month-end. One strategic consideration is driving this allocation, and it's for this group only.

internal memo for fafog-fadug: Gross margin on Holwyn came in at 10 percent against a plan of 5 percent. Only 5 of the 140 pilot accounts renewed Holwyn, so a churn review is set for January 1.